TechSmith Updates SnagIt with Time-Saving Editing Features and Vista Certification

Business Wire, Dec 9, 2008

Mini Toolbars, Stamp Gallery and Live Preview Put Favorite Features` Front-and-Center

OKEMOS, Mich. -- TechSmith Corp., the world's leading provider of screen capture and recording solutions, today announced the release of SnagIt 9.1 with new features that offer a more flexible, convenient and efficient image-editing environment so SnagIt users can quickly and effectively turn simple screenshots into powerful visual communication tools.

"SnagIt 9, with its editing interface and workflow has been one of our most popular releases to date with more than two million people downloading it," said Tony Dunckel, SnagIt product manager at TechSmith. "The new features in this release compliment and enhance SnagIt's professional editing capabilities while giving customers even more customization options to meet their specific needs."

SnagIt 9.1 is also Microsoft Vista Certified, having been independently tested for compatibility, functionality and reliability to run on Windows Vista-based PCs. A short screencast of what's new in SnagIt 9.1 can be viewed here: www.techsmith.com/pr/SnagIt91.> SnagIt enables computer users to take screenshots of exactly what they see on their computer screens to communicate ideas faster, explain concepts clearly, and archive electronic information with point-and-click convenience. SnagIt is the world's most popular screen capture software with millions of users worldwide.

With SnagIt, customers can quickly capture, edit and share any image, including scrolling windows, objects, menus, video, text, and Web pages and include them in emails and instant messages, PowerPoint presentations, MS Office documents, marketing and sales materials, technical documentation, class handouts, websites and blogs.

New features and functionality in SnagIt 9.1 include:

* Mini toolbars for favorite editing options and settings so users are always working conveniently and efficiently.

* A live preview feature, so customers can explore SnagIt's many editing styles to see exactly how a new arrow, callout, effect, or other style will look before selecting it.

* A stamp gallery for easy access to favorite and most used stamps. Users can effortlessly change from one stamp group to another, while new stamps downloaded will be automatically saved in the appropriate category. System Requirements and Availability

SnagIt 9.1 supports Microsoft Windows XP, XP x64, and Vista. SnagIt can be downloaded immediately at www.techsmith.com. The suggested retail price of SnagIt is $49.95 for a single-user license. A special 60-day upgrade price of $24.95 is available to current customers. Free trial licenses are also available.
